Emotional state and food are closely related. There are people who eat for anxiety and, at the same time, there are foods that are able to relieve anger and stress.

That’s why Charles Spence, a researcher at Oxford University, has created this app that recommends that we should eat to improve our mood.

The app scans the user’s face to detect their emotional state by analyzing parameters such as smile, frowning … and then recommends to everyone that food is the one that is best for you.

Thus, dark chocolate or nuts, because of their high magnesium content, could be very effective for people suffering from sadness, anger or panic. While the derivatives of wheat and legumes would be perfect for those who are anxious.
